"Under the Bridge" Red Hot Chili Peppers is an American rock band. It is on the band's fifth studio album, Blood Sugar Sex Magik (1991). It is the lead single for the album. Warner Bros. Records released the single in September 1991. The music in the song was written by John Frusciante and Flea. They wrote it months before recording the album.
